** Changed in: linux (Ubuntu) Status: Expired => Confirmed -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Kernel Packages, which is subscribed to linux in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1579550 Title: System does not detected Creative SB1550 corectly Status in linux package in Ubuntu: Confirmed Bug description: Ubuntu 16.04 LTS AMD64 does not detects Creative SB1550 PCI-E sound card. This card is not old, I've bought it recently. http://en.europe.creative.com/p/sound-blaster/sound-blaster-audigy-rx "The Audigy 5/Rx is essentially an Audigy 4 behind a PLX PCIe- bridge with an additional TOSLINK output." lspci -v: 02:00.0 Multimedia audio controller: Creative Labs SB0400 Audigy2 Value Subsystem: Creative Labs SB0400 Audigy2 Value Flags: bus master, medium devsel, latency 32, IRQ 16 I/O ports at e000 [size=64] Capabilities: [dc] Power Management version 2 Kernel driver in use: snd_emu10k1 Kernel modules: snd_emu10k1 lspci -vn: 02:00.0 0401: 1102:0008 Subsystem: 1102:1024 Flags: bus master, medium devsel, latency 32, IRQ 16 I/O ports at e000 [size=64] Capabilities: [dc] Power Management version 2 Kernel driver in use: snd_emu10k1 Kernel modules: snd_emu10k1 dmesg: snd_emu10k1 0000:02:00.0: Audigy2 value: Special config. I've installed all ^alsa-* packages like utils,firmware, etc. I've found the "SB1550" string in a /lib/modules/4.4.0-22-generic/kernel/sound/pci/emu10k1/snd-emu10k1.ko module...
